Skip to content

Commit

Permalink
Merge pull request #546 from g-maxime/mediainfo-24.10
Browse files Browse the repository at this point in the history
MediaInfo v24.11
  • Loading branch information
JeromeMartinez authored Nov 7, 2024
2 parents 7646864 + e605bdc commit a7f5431
Show file tree
Hide file tree
Showing 24 changed files with 225 additions and 140 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-49,7 +49,7 @@ protected function detectOS()
public function parse()
{
$this->downloadInfo = $this->detectOS();
$this->downloadInfo['version'] = '24.06';
$this->downloadInfo['date'] = '2024-06-27';
$this->downloadInfo['version'] = '24.11';
$this->downloadInfo['date'] = '2024-11-07';
}
}
4 changes: 2 additions & 2 deletions src/MediaInfoBundle/Resources/views/Compare/index.html.twig
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{% extends 'MediaInfoBundle::base.html.twig' %}

{% set MIJS = '/_/js/MediaInfo-24.06.js' %}
{% set MIWASM = '/_/js/MediaInfoWasm-24.06' %}
{% set MIJS = '/_/js/MediaInfo-24.11.js' %}
{% set MIWASM = '/_/js/MediaInfoWasm-24.11' %}

{% block title %}{% trans %}mediacompare.page.title{% endtrans %}{% endblock %}
{% block description %}{% trans %}mediacompare.page.description{% endtrans %}{% endblock %}
Expand Down
29 changes: 29 additions & 0 deletions src/MediaInfoBundle/Resources/views/Default/changelog.html.twig
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,35 @@
<pre>
MediaInfo change log:

Version 24.11, 2024-11-07
-------------
+ New Indonesian (bahasa Indonesia) translation
+ Update Belarusian translation
+ Windows: Full 64-bit version (thanks to cjee21)
+ Windows: Improved support of High DPI (thanks to cjee21)
+ Windows: Improved support of Dark Theme (thanks to cjee21)
+ Windows: Improved HTML view (thanks to cjee21)
+ Windows: Upgrade file open dialog (thanks to cjee21)
+ Windows: SemiBold monospaced font(thanks to cjee21)
+ I1945, PAC subtitle format support
+ I2130, EXR: support of time code and frame rate
+ MXF: Support of more flavors of ISXD, IAB, Dolby Vision Metadata
+ MXF: Support of all known ULs in MediaTrace output
+ AVC: Improved detection of AVC-Intra
+ TTML: Add Duration_Start_Command/Duration_End_Command
x IMF: Allow XML documents larger than 16 MB
x I2133, TTML: Fix timecode when timeBase is media
x I2110, MXF: Fix wrong Delay field with NDF timecodes
x I2094, MXF: Sony Real Time Metadata: fix timecode drop frame flag
x S1194, Fix random behavior due to uninitialised value
x MPEG-TS: Increase probing at end for getting duration
x PNG: Fix buffer leak
x IAB: Fix bug in IAB channel code mapping
x HTML output: Better escape of HTML strings
x XML output: Fix comment in comment
x MXF: Avoid crash in mxf assets on unsupported audio
x HEVC: Add missing parsing of some multilayer SPS elements

Version 24.06, 2024-06-27
-------------
+ Windows GUI: Dark/Light theme preference is saved
Expand Down
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<tr>
<th>Android 4.4 to 14</th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/MediaInfo_GUI_24.06_Android.apk">v24.06</a><small> (<a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/MediaInfo_GUI_24.06_Android_armeabi-v7a.apk">arm-v7</a>, <a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/MediaInfo_GUI_24.06_Android_arm64-v8a.apk">arm64</a>, <a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/MediaInfo_GUI_24.06_Android_x86.apk">x86</a>, <a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/MediaInfo_GUI_24.06_Android_x86_64.apk">x86_64</a>)</small></td>
<td>Google Play is the simplest way to find and download apps for your Android device.<br><a href="https://play.google.com/store/apps/details?id=net.mediaarea.mediainfo">Get MediaInfo v24.06 on Google Play!</a></td>
<th>Android 4.4 to 15</th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/MediaInfo_GUI_24.11_Android.apk">v24.11</a><small> (<a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/MediaInfo_GUI_24.11_Android_armeabi-v7a.apk">arm-v7</a>, <a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/MediaInfo_GUI_24.11_Android_arm64-v8a.apk">arm64</a>, <a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/MediaInfo_GUI_24.11_Android_x86.apk">x86</a>, <a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/MediaInfo_GUI_24.11_Android_x86_64.apk">x86_64</a>)</small></td>
<td>Google Play is the simplest way to find and download apps for your Android device.<br><a href="https://play.google.com/store/apps/details?id=net.mediaarea.mediainfo">Get MediaInfo v24.11 on Google Play!</a></td>
</tr>
Original file line number Diff line number Diff line change
Expand Up @@ -16,17 +16,17 @@
<th rowspan="5" id="8">8</th>
<th rowspan="5" id="8.x86_64">x86_64</th>
<th><abbr title="Graphical User Interface">GUI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/mediainfo-gui-24.06.x86_64.CentOS_8.rpm">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/mediainfo-gui-24.11.x86_64.CentOS_8.rpm">v24.11</a></td>
<td>requires libmediainfo</td>
</tr>
<tr>
<th><abbr title="Command Line Interface">CLI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.06/mediainfo-24.06.x86_64.CentOS_8.rpm">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.11/mediainfo-24.11.x86_64.CentOS_8.rpm">v24.11</a></td>
<td>requires libmediainfo</td>
</tr>
<tr>
<th>libmediainfo</th>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-24.06.x86_64.CentOS_8.rpm">v24.06</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-devel-24.06.x86_64.CentOS_8.rpm">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-doc-24.06.x86_64.CentOS_8.rpm">doc</a>)</small></td>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-24.11.x86_64.CentOS_8.rpm">v24.11</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-devel-24.11.x86_64.CentOS_8.rpm">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-doc-24.11.x86_64.CentOS_8.rpm">doc</a>)</small></td>
<td>requires libzen</td>
</tr>
<tr>
Expand All @@ -39,35 +39,35 @@
<td><a href="//mediaarea.net/download/binary/wxGTK3/3.0.4/wxGTK3-3.0.4-1.x86_64.CentOS_8.rpm">v3.0.4</a><small> (<a href="//mediaarea.net/download/binary/wxGTK3/3.0.4/wxGTK3-devel-3.0.4-1.x86_64.CentOS_8.rpm">devel</a>)</small></td>
<td>home made version, use your own version if possible</td>
</tr>
<tr>
<tr class="old-files">
<th rowspan="6" id="7">7</th>
<th rowspan="5" id="7.x86_64">x86_64</th>
<th><abbr title="Graphical User Interface">GUI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/mediainfo-gui-24.06.x86_64.CentOS_7.rpm">v24.06</a></td>
<td>requires libmediainfo</td>
</tr>
<tr>
<tr class="old-files">
<th><abbr title="Command Line Interface">CLI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.06/mediainfo-24.06.x86_64.CentOS_7.rpm">v24.06</a></td>
<td>requires libmediainfo</td>
</tr>
<tr>
<tr class="old-files">
<th>libmediainfo</th>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-24.06.x86_64.CentOS_7.rpm">v24.06</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-devel-24.06.x86_64.CentOS_7.rpm">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-doc-24.06.x86_64.CentOS_7.rpm">doc</a>)</small></td>
<td>requires libzen</td>
</tr>
<tr>
<tr class="old-files">
<th>libzen</th>
<td><a href="//mediaarea.net/download/binary/libzen0/0.4.41/libzen-0.4.41.x86_64.CentOS_7.rpm">v0.4.41</a> <small>(<a href="//mediaarea.net/download/binary/libzen0/0.4.41/libzen-devel-0.4.41.x86_64.CentOS_7.rpm">devel</a>, <a href="//mediaarea.net/download/binary/libzen0/0.4.41/libzen-doc-0.4.41.x86_64.CentOS_7.rpm">doc</a>)</small></td>
<td>&nbsp;</td>
</tr>
<tr>
<tr class="old-files">
<th>wxGTK</th>
<td><a href="//mediaarea.net/download/binary/wxGTK/2.8.12/wxGTK-2.8.12-1.x86_64.CentOS_7.rpm">v2.8.12</a><small> (<a href="//mediaarea.net/download/binary/wxGTK/2.8.12/wxGTK-devel-2.8.12-1.x86_64.CentOS_7.rpm">devel</a>)</small></td>
<td>home made version, use your own version if possible</td>
</tr>

<tr>
<tr class="old-files">
<th id="7.ppc64">ppc64</th>
<td colspan="3">Check <a href="RHEL#7.ppc64">RHEL releases</a>.</td>
</tr>
Expand Down
24 changes: 12 additions & 12 deletions src/MediaInfoBundle/Resources/views/Download/debianTable.html.twig
Original file line number Diff line number Diff line change
Expand Up @@ -14,17 +14,17 @@
<th rowspan="4" id="12">12 (Bookworm)</th>
<th rowspan="4" id="12.amd64">amd64</th>
<th><abbr title="Graphical User Interface">GUI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/mediainfo-gui_24.06-1_amd64.Debian_12.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/mediainfo-gui_24.11-1_amd64.Debian_12.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th><abbr title="Command Line Interface">CLI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.06/mediainfo_24.06-1_amd64.Debian_12.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.11/mediainfo_24.11-1_amd64.Debian_12.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th>libmediainfo0</th>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o0v5_24.06-1_amd64.Debian_12.deb">v24.06</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-dev_24.06-1_amd64.Debian_12.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-doc_24.06-1_amd64.Debian_12.deb">doc</a>)</small></td>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o0v5_24.11-1_amd64.Debian_12.deb">v24.11</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-dev_24.11-1_amd64.Debian_12.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-doc_24.11-1_amd64.Debian_12.deb">doc</a>)</small></td>
<td>requires libzen0</td>
</tr>
<tr>
Expand All @@ -36,17 +36,17 @@
<th rowspan="4" id="11">11 (Bullseye)</th>
<th rowspan="4" id="11.amd64">amd64</th>
<th><abbr title="Graphical User Interface">GUI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/mediainfo-gui_24.06-1_amd64.Debian_11.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/mediainfo-gui_24.11-1_amd64.Debian_11.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th><abbr title="Command Line Interface">CLI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.06/mediainfo_24.06-1_amd64.Debian_11.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.11/mediainfo_24.11-1_amd64.Debian_11.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th>libmediainfo0</th>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o0v5_24.06-1_amd64.Debian_11.deb">v24.06</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-dev_24.06-1_amd64.Debian_11.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-doc_24.06-1_amd64.Debian_11.deb">doc</a>)</small></td>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o0v5_24.11-1_amd64.Debian_11.deb">v24.11</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-dev_24.11-1_amd64.Debian_11.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-doc_24.11-1_amd64.Debian_11.deb">doc</a>)</small></td>
<td>requires libzen0</td>
</tr>
<tr>
Expand All @@ -58,17 +58,17 @@
<th rowspan="8" id="10">10 (Buster)</th>
<th rowspan="4" id="10.amd64">amd64</th>
<th><abbr title="Graphical User Interface">GUI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/mediainfo-gui_24.06-1_amd64.Debian_10.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/mediainfo-gui_24.11-1_amd64.Debian_10.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th><abbr title="Command Line Interface">CLI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.06/mediainfo_24.06-1_amd64.Debian_10.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.11/mediainfo_24.11-1_amd64.Debian_10.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th>libmediainfo0</th>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o0v5_24.06-1_amd64.Debian_10.deb">v24.06</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-dev_24.06-1_amd64.Debian_10.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-doc_24.06-1_amd64.Debian_10.deb">doc</a>)</small></td>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o0v5_24.11-1_amd64.Debian_10.deb">v24.11</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-dev_24.11-1_amd64.Debian_10.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-doc_24.11-1_amd64.Debian_10.deb">doc</a>)</small></td>
<td>requires libzen0</td>
</tr>
<tr>
Expand All @@ -79,17 +79,17 @@
<tr>
<th rowspan="4" id="10.i386">i386</th>
<th><abbr title="Graphical User Interface">GUI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.06/mediainfo-gui_24.06-1_i386.Debian_10.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o-gui/24.11/mediainfo-gui_24.11-1_i386.Debian_10.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th><abbr title="Command Line Interface">CLI</abbr></th>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.06/mediainfo_24.06-1_i386.Debian_10.deb">v24.06</a></td>
<td><a href="//mediaarea.net/download/binary/mediainfo/24.11/mediainfo_24.11-1_i386.Debian_10.deb">v24.11</a></td>
<td>requires libmediainfo0</td>
</tr>
<tr>
<th>libmediainfo0</th>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o0v5_24.06-1_i386.Debian_10.deb">v24.06</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-dev_24.06-1_i386.Debian_10.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.06/libmediainfo-doc_24.06-1_i386.Debian_10.deb">doc</a>)</small></td>
<td><a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o0v5_24.11-1_i386.Debian_10.deb">v24.11</a> <small>(<a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-dev_24.11-1_i386.Debian_10.deb">devel</a>, <a href="//mediaarea.net/download/binary/libmediainfo0/24.11/libmediainfo-doc_24.11-1_i386.Debian_10.deb">doc</a>)</small></td>
<td>requires libzen0</td>
</tr>
<tr>
Expand Down
Loading

0 comments on commit a7f5431

Please sign in to comment.